    Hi Sanjeev - Nice warm light and I too like the comp. Try a luminosity mask at about 30-35%, just give it a bit more richness while taming the highlights. If it were mine, I would have gone for a bit more dof in the field to try to get the ear in focus too. You had the ss.

    Nice light and close-up. Steve is right, that tongue would have been nice to get!
    I think stopping down for more DOF might have hurt you here if you tried it, given the BG is already quite busy and contrasty and competing a bit for my attention. More DOF would have given more definition there too...
